It's because they don't wear gloves, or at least not the big well-padded ones. Instead of taking hundreds or thousands of smaller punches which add up to serious damage, MMA guys take one or two big hits which cause an immediate knockout but no lasting effects. Boxing was the same, very safe really, back in the old bareknuckle days.
